7-hydroxy-4-methylcoumarin sodium salt was prepared by reaction of 7-hydroxy-4-methyl-coumarin with sodium hydroxide, and a solvent for its recrystallization was screened to purify the product. The structure of the title compound was characterized by TLC, UV, IR, 'H NMR, 13C NMR and MS analysis. The results showed that the product was obtained easily and recrystallization in the solution of 92% acetone in water provided pale yellow needle crystal with yield of 75%.
